Norfolkandchance1234 · 28/02/2015 22:45

I stopped using fabric conditioner and now put my detergent directly in the drum to stop the draw getting gunked up and black. I also stopped using washing powder and use liquid instead which stops my drain getting clogged up with lumps of un dissolved powder.

I think using soda crystals with my whites helps keep everything ship shape too, which I do put in the drawer.
